IMG Licensing is seeking a Sr Manager of Licensing to work on some of the most recognizable gaming, entertainment brands and studios including Lionsgate, Skydance Animation, Fortnite, Rocket League, Angry Birds, Dolly Parton, Queer Eye etc. This position will assist in managing the day-to-day licensing activities and program lifecycle of said brands.

Endeavor is a global entertainment, sports and content company, home to the world’s most dynamic and engaging storytellers, brands, live events and experiences. The company is comprised of industry leaders including entertainment agency William Morris Endeavor (WME); sports, fashion, events and media company IMG; and premier mixed martial arts organization UFC. The Endeavor network specializes in talent representation; marketing and licensing; content development, distribution and sales; event management; and a number of direct-to-consumer offerings.
